Checking In
Here is what to expect on the day you move in:
- Check in at the Housing Office.
- Submit the completed Meningococcal Form (if you have not done so already)
- Submit the completed License Agreement form (if you have not done so already)
- Pick up your room key.
- Pick up the Room Inventory check-list to be completed and submit to the office within the first week after moving in.

Moving – Out
First of all, you must have approval from the Assistant Director of Residence Life to move out of the residential hall. If you do not have approval, your housing charges will remain for the academic year. If you are moving out of the residential hall, you will need to pick up the Check-Out package from the Housing office. The check-out package consists of the inventory condition check list that you had completed when you first moved into the room along with a key envelope for you to put your key and the inventory form into.
NOTE: You need to complete the Hall Inventory Check In/Out Condition Form every time you move from one room to another during your stay at Student Housing during the academic year.
